AIB will be in the firing line for alleged oversight failures of US rogue trader John Rusnak in its multimillion-euro action for losses against the bank’s insurers.

The bank is taking a case against AIG and other insurers, including Lloyds and Chubb, arising from the $700 million fraud by Rusnak at AllFirst, then part of the AIB group, in Baltimore, Maryland.
